Designed by
Title
PhilippinesPilipinas postage stamp. Philippine Flowers 1992 Kalachuchi plumeria. #189849040
Description
PhilippinesPilipinas postage stamp. Philippine Flowers 1992 Kalachuchi plumeria , 2 peso. Two stamps Isolated on white background with magnifying glass and album.
This image is editorial